User Tips & Best Practices
For Apparel and Wearables
- Wash JDM-themed clothing inside out to preserve prints.
- Avoid high heat in dryers to prevent fading or shrinkage.
- Check sizing charts before ordering, as some Japanese sizes differ from US/EU standards.
For Car Accessories
- Read instructions thoroughly before installing any car accessory.
- Clean and degrease surfaces before applying stickers or decals for optimal adhesion.
- When replacing gear knobs or steering wheels, confirm thread compatibility and use appropriate tools.
For Collectibles & Model Kits
- Keep boxes and packaging for resale value and display.
- Follow assembly instructions for model kits—some require paint or glue.
For Decorative Items
- Use level tools when hanging banners or posters for a straight, clean look.
- Apply decals slowly, smoothing out air bubbles as you go.
For Gift Giving
- Pair small items (e.g., keychains) with larger gifts (like apparel or model kits) to create a thoughtful bundle.
- Include a personal note explaining the significance, especially for unique or rare items.

What does JDM stand for, and why is it a theme for gifts?
JDM stands for Japanese Domestic Market. It refers to vehicles, brands, and accessories originally intended for the Japanese market. JDM-themed gifts capture the style, innovation, and motorsport history that enthusiasts around the world appreciate. -

How do I know if a car accessory (shift knob, steering wheel) will fit my recipient’s vehicle?
Check the product description for compatibility details—such as thread size for shift knobs or steering wheels—and confirm the make, model, and year of the car. Universal items fit most, but specific fitment is best for hassle-free gifting. -

Are there any popular Japanese car or brand themes to consider?
Common favorites include Nissan Skyline/GT-R, Toyota Supra, Mazda RX-7, Honda Civic Type R, Subaru WRX, and brands like Nismo, HKS, Spoon, and Bride. Anime themes (like Initial D) and pop culture crossovers are also beloved. -
